In honor of Valentine’s Day, the designers at Tellart created the Love Song Machine, a musical robot that you can control via the Internet. Visitors to the website can select a song or create their own, press play and then hear the song played on the Love Song Machine in Tellart’s Providence office. Here’s a switched on version take on the Christmas classic, Carol Of The Bells. The performance, by Drew Neumann, was done with a vintage Moog System 15 Modular. If you like “switched on” arrangements, don’t miss this switched on Nutcracker and switched on Jingle Bells.
